Good choice of motor  Smiley The dealer will have just been jealous and the parts guy sad that you won't be in every weekend  Cheesy Seriously, even with some of the woes listed on this site, the Omega is a reliable car.

The airbag light, you can buy 'pretend' tech2 software/control modules off eBay quite cheap which reset airbag lights and read fault codes etc. As Hotel said, I wouldn't go forking out expensive software diagnosis at a main dealer. Seek out a good independent or wait till the car goes in for dealer service, they'll read faults on the computer then.

Before that though, if airbag light is on, have a crawl around the car where the airbag connections are located. Under/beside the seats is a favourite for loose airbag connections, when people shove their feet under the front seats or when hoovering  Huh. Check there's no connections dislodged.
